Home
last modified time | relevance | path

Searched refs:avcc (Results 1 – 2 of 2) sorted by relevance

/frameworks/av/media/libstagefright/
DUtils.cpp354 static size_t reassembleAVCC(const sp<ABuffer> &csd0, const sp<ABuffer> csd1, char *avcc) { in reassembleAVCC() argument
356 avcc[0] = 1; // version in reassembleAVCC()
357 avcc[1] = 0x64; // profile in reassembleAVCC()
358 avcc[2] = 0; // unused (?) in reassembleAVCC()
359 avcc[3] = 0xd; // level in reassembleAVCC()
360 avcc[4] = 0xff; // reserved+size in reassembleAVCC()
376 avcc[avccidx++] = size >> 8; in reassembleAVCC()
377 avcc[avccidx++] = size & 0xff; in reassembleAVCC()
378 memcpy(avcc+avccidx, csd0->data() + lastparamoffset, size); in reassembleAVCC()
390 avcc[5] = 0xe0 | numparams; in reassembleAVCC()
[all …]
/frameworks/av/media/libstagefright/matroska/
DMatroskaExtractor.cpp227 const uint8_t *avcc; in MatroskaSource() local
230 kKeyAVCC, &dummy, (const void **)&avcc, &avccSize)); in MatroskaSource()
234 mNALSizeLen = 1 + (avcc[4] & 3); in MatroskaSource()